About the Company

Aprio is a Top 25 premier, full-service business advisory, tax, and accounting firm. We're passionate for what's next. Aprio is the brand name under which Aprio, LLP, and Aprio Advisory Group, LLC, deliver professional services. Since 1952, clients throughout the U.S. and across more than 50 countries have trusted Aprio for guidance on how to achieve what’s next. As a premier business advisory and accounting firm, Aprio Advisory Group, LLC, delivers advisory, tax, managed, and private client services to build value, drive growth, manage risk, and protect wealth, and Aprio, LLP, provides audit and attest services. With proven experience and genuine care, Aprio serves individuals, entrepreneurs, and businesses, from promising startups to market leaders alike. Aprio has grown to 2,300+ team members providing solutions to clients in industries including Manufacturing and Distribution, Non-Profit and Education, Professional Services, Real Estate, Construction, Restaurant, Franchise & Hospitality, Government Contracting, and Technology.

Job Title
Aprio 2027 Internship Application - Tax/Audit - California & Reno
Job Description
**Job Title** Tax / Audit Intern – Spring/Summer 2027 **Role Summary** Student interns will engage in hands‑on accounting work for mid‑ to large‑size clients, focusing on tax planning, compliance, and audit support. Interns collaborate directly with clients and senior partners, gaining exposure to industry‑specific tax issues and audit procedures. **Expectations** - Complete internship period in the Spring (Jan‑Apr) or Summer (Jun‑Aug). - Deliver professional services under supervision, achieving the firm’s quality standards. - Participate in group projects, networking, and social impact activities. **Key Responsibilities** *Tax Intern* - Conduct tax research and prepare tax returns for diverse clients. - Provide tax planning and advisory recommendations. - Coordinate with partners on innovative tax strategies. - Communicate findings and recommendations to clients and team members. *Audit Intern* - Assist with audit fieldwork, including test of controls and substantive procedures. - Evaluate internal controls and financial reporting processes. - Document audit findings and assist in drafting audit engagement reports. - Collaborate with audit teams on compliance with current accounting standards. **Required Skills** - Proficiency in Microsoft Excel (advanced functions, data analysis). - Strong written and verbal communication skills. - Ability to work independently and collaboratively with clients and colleagues. - Attention to detail and commitment to quality. **Required Education & Certifications** - Enrolled in or recently completed an Accounting major. - Minimum 3.0 GPA (or equivalent). - No professional certification required; CPA support available.
